On what coat should angle bead be applied when rendering? Before the scratch coat or after? It seems if it's applied before the scratch coat, only two thin coats can be applied. Am I right?
 
Not if you put on thick dabs and squeeze the wings of the bead together, which is what I prefer to do then the bead seems to be held more securely.
 
i always bead after the scratch wouldnt mind putting beads up first though i bet they go up a lot easier ..........dont youre bellcasts get damaged from dropping render on them ?
 
It all depend on the job if the walls in question need straightening up then put them on after, but if not wack em on first. I always prefer to bead up first then sratch to the beads the jobs always goes smoother that way ;)

Whats the4 best way to fix bellcasts I always struggle.

I always nail mine on and to make fixing easier I use a brick pin to hold the other end of the bead up while nailing, it's like having another pair of hands.
 
Nail em up as andy says and use electric clips as they pretty much go into anything and you have the plastic clip to fasten into the mesh.
